my 4 years old daughter having hair fall is this normal for kids?

A. Hair loss in babies is very common and because of many reasons. Because of the withdrawal maternal hormone initial hairfall is there. After birth all the hair of the baby remain in the resting phase and usually by 8 to 12 weeks of age shedding of hairs is there . Hairs will grow back mostly by 3-7 months but a proper quality hair will be there by around 2 years of age. Cradle cap is also a cause for fhyrequent shedding of hairs. along with traction alopecia becgause of continuous pressure on head in lying position

A. Hair fall in this age is not normal with kids this could probably be due to deficiency of iron or maybe the oiling is not proper or not maintaining proper hygiene and cleanliness and sometimes it could be due to a fungal infection also also better to check with your doctor for this
